Job Description: The case manager position within the Office of Counseling Services will coordinate the collaborative referral process between campus departments and facilitate the outpatient referrals to the community for long term chronic care, specialty care and higher levels of care.
Minimum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ree in psychology, counseling, sociology, social work or human services from an accredited institution with related working experience equivalent to a master’s degree. Or a master’s degree in a related field.
Working knowledge of case management best practices.
Demonstrated skill in working well under pressure to prioritize and manage multiple responsibilities.
Basic experience in the field of human services or mental health. Basic experience providing culturally sensitive treatment to a diverse client population.
Additional Considerations
Master’s degree in human services, counseling, sociology or psychology.
Some experience working in a university setting.
Considerable training and experience in providing case management services.
Considerable experience with working with individuals with mental health concerns.
